Kymia sits outside today's top ranks for girls, with 127 recorded since 1990.
According to the U.S. Social Security Administration, Kymia has been recorded 127 times among girls since 1990, though it is not among the currently most-used girls names, with its heaviest use in the 2000s. This profile covers year-by-year birth trends, decade totals, and state-level distribution, all derived directly from SSA birth-registration files spanning 1990 to 2020.

47% of everyone ever named Kymia was born in this single decade.
11 babies were named Kymia in 2008 - its busiest year on record.
Kymia's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Kymia splits its recorded history at 2009: 51% of all births land in the more recent half, 49% in the earlier half, an evenly balanced pattern over time. The single quietest year was 1994 (5 births) -- compare that against the 2008 peak of 11 for a sense of just how much the name's popularity has swung.

Kymia by decade
Total births in each ten-year window, peak vs trough at a glance
2000s was Kymia's strongest decade.
60 babies received the name during that ten-year window, about 47% of all-time use.
